Sweet Cinnamon Biscuits
Ready In: 40 mins
Serves: 6
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on baking pow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1⁄4 teaspoon baking soda
- 2 cups sifted all-purpose flour
- 1⁄4 cup canola oil
- 3⁄4 cup buttermilk
- 3⁄4 cup granulated sugar
- 1⁄2 cup butter, softened (8 tablespoons)
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on
Directions
- Combine flour, baking powder, salt, and baking soda in a bowl and mix well.
- Stir in canola oil.
- Add buttermilk and stir until blended.
- Knead the dough on a lightly floured surface until smooth.
- Roll dough into a 15 x 8 inch rectangle.
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ees.
- Grease a 9 inch round baking pan lightly.
- Spread butter over the dough.
- Combine granulated sugar and cinnamon in a bowl and mix well.
- Sprinkle over butter.
- Roll up rectangle, jelly roll fashion, starting from one long side.
- Pinch seam in seal.
- Cut the roll into 1 and 1/2 inch slices.
- Arrange the slices, cut side up, in prepared baking pan.
- Bake until lightly browned, about 15 to 20 minutes.
- Remove from oven.
- Serve hot.
